PC keyboard and mouse controls

Aniimo runs on a compact keyboard and mouse layout, and most of it is learnable in a minute. This reference lists the English PC prompts by mode: exploration, combat and Catch Mode, menus, photo mode and the Homeland quick bar. Many labels are contextual, so the prompt on screen is always the final word.

The 30-second essentials

Move, act, fight: W A S D moves and the mouse looks. Space jumps, Shift dashes, and F uses the interaction shown on screen. Press C to Twine; when a Twined Climb prompt appears in the Wings Unfurled tutorial, X enters or exits Climbing. Use left mouse to attack or throw an Aniipod, right mouse to enter or leave Catch Mode, Tab to lock on, and 1–4 to select a party Aniimo.

This page covers the keyboard and mouse prompts on PC. The launch version improves mobile touch controls and controller handling, but this page does not map controller buttons or touch controls. If you are still learning the overall loop, keep the beginner guide beside this reference.

How to read the Status column: Common means the input works the same way through normal play. Contextual means the label or result changes with the target, controlled Aniimo or active mode, so read the prompt before you press.

PC exploration prompts

Do not merge every movement prompt into one permanent “Jump / Climb” bind. Some walls use the generic Jump action, while the Wings Unfurled PC tutorial gives Twined Climbing its own X prompt. Its tutorial panel uses Space to enter Celestis Flight; once airborne, the active HUD shows Space Rise and X Exit. Follow the live movement button when another Aniimo changes the context. PC combat and Catch Mode prompts
T, Q, E and R are action slots, not fixed ability names: Those slots carry different labels depending on the Aniimo and state, including Recall, Dash, Manipulate, Melee, Heal, Revive, Debuff and Combo. For Recall the printed key is T, not K. Read the active creature’s labels instead of memorizing one arrangement.

Why a familiar input can show a different label

The visible HUD is the final check. A label changes when the mode, target or active Aniimo changes; that is contextual behavior, not a broken key map.

The Homeland quick bar reads Aniimo, Manage, Home, Build and Warehouse, so ignore older number-key lists that called 5 Homeland History and 6 Homeland Aniimo. The Homeland guide covers what each workspace is for.

09

Troubleshooting

Cursor visible; camera will not turnIn Camera, release Alt to resume camera movement; hold Alt while using the Camera cursor. Close an open screen with Esc. Moving the mouse or pressing a keyboard key restores PC glyphs after controller input.
Stuck aiming an AniipodWhen the HUD says Cancel Catch, press right mouse. If a deployed command still needs clearing, use the live Recall label (T) or C Untwine when that label is visible.
Contextual action does nothingRead the current label, face the intended target and move into range. Press F, Space, X or an action slot only after the relevant prompt appears; a different target or Aniimo can change the label without changing your saved keys.
Wrong device prompts appearThe field HUD switches prompt sets after new input. Move the mouse or press a keyboard key to restore PC glyphs.

Frequently asked

What are the basic Aniimo PC controls?

Use W A S D to move, the mouse to look, Space to jump, Shift to dash, F to interact, C to Twine, Tab to lock on, and 1–4 to select a party Aniimo. In the Twined climbing tutorial, X enters or exits Climbing.

How do I leave Catch Mode on PC?

Press right mouse when the HUD says Cancel Catch. Left mouse throws the selected Aniipod, and the mouse wheel changes Aniipods while the Catch Mode item strip is open.

Can I rebind Aniimo keyboard controls?

Button Assignments sits under Esc → Settings → Accessibility, groups binds into System, Common and Combat, and carries a Default Settings button. Its selectors are controller buttons, so keyboard and mouse play uses the prompts listed on this page.

Does this guide include controller or mobile controls?

No. This reference covers keyboard and mouse prompts on PC. Controller button layouts and mobile touch controls are handled separately.
